Job Summary

Design retrofit or new SCADA and control systems for substations, power plants, wind farms, and solar facilities. Develop high-level SCADA block diagrams, panel elevation drawings, schematics, wiring diagrams, and data mapping packages. Coordinate project scope with vendors and stakeholders to ensure integrated solutions. Perform factory and on-site testing, including installing cables, troubleshooting communications issues, programming devices, and conducting end-to-end functional testing. Assist with project planning, scheduling, and coordination while providing technical leadership to produce required deliverables. Requires 1–4 years of experience, Bachelor's in Electrical Engineering, and 15–25% travel.

Desired Qualifications

  • FE, PE is a plus, but not required
  • Proficiency with common protocols such as DNP3.0, Modbus, SEL, OPC and IEC 61850
  • Proficiency with RTU software and hardware platforms (old and new) such as SEL-RTAC, OrionLX, GE-D20, and others
  • Proficiency with PLC hardware selection and programming
  • Knowledgeable of IEC 61131 Programming Standards
  • Knowledgeable in NERC CIP requirements
  • Proficiency with device integration
  • Proficiency with power plant networking (security, firewalls, managed switches)
  • Proficiency with designing and developing intuitive HMI screens
  • Proficiency at developing and carrying out factory and site acceptance testing
